  • HP Proliant DL360 G9 4-Bay LFF Server | 2x E5-2695v4 2.10GHz 18-Core CPU (36-Cores Total)
  • 256GB DDR4 RAM | 4x 4TB 7.2K SATA 3.5" HDD
  • Smart Array P440ar w/ 2GB FBWC | 4x1Gbe NIC
  • 2x 500W PSU | Windows Server 2019 Standard Evaluation

Server arrived ahead of schedule, packed securely and in good condition. Very clean, with minor blemishes on case and front bezel. It came with updated BIOS, ILO and firmware and with dual power cords, a nice extra. CPU/Memory/Disk were as advertised. The disks were even setup in a hardware RAID0 for me. I popped in the ILO network cable and one of the other 4 main network cables, powered up and was able to find the DHCP for the ILO to log in and continue my setups. I dropped on Proxmox 8.3 and I was spinning up VM's within a few hours. Comes with Win 2019Eval, but I did not keep it. Very affordable for a home lab where the hardware's EOL status does not really matter to me.

Long Review.This is for the renewed Proliant DL360 gen 9 server. It was packed well when I got it and had two power cords in the box with it. I immediately plugged it in and started it. However the video out is VGA and as I don't have an adapter I could not tell if it could boot up. I bought an adapter from Best Buy but all that I could see on the monitor were two vertical bars of display and they were too narrow to tell much. The server does have a PCIE slot so then I went to Microcenter and bought an old Geforce 10xx card. Once the card was installed I had display but the machine would freeze on the HP screen. Thinking there was an issue with it booting I called support. The support number on the top of the server forwarded to a cell phone voice mailbox, which didn't give me a lot of hope. Less than two hours later I received a call back. The support person was fantastic. They spent a couple of hours on the phone with me troubleshooting the server. The issue was that the adapter I got from Best Buy was junk and the video card I got from Microcenter did not accurately display the server state. I spent around 15 more dollars on an adapter from Amazon and when I plugged it in the machine booted up. Don't believe the few negative reviews.Got exactly what the product description says!Note: Ive bought 4 used servers off amazon over the last few years. For the cheap price expect a few things to go bad. CMOS / RAID batteries. Hard drives will fail. They were used for years. What you should focus on is ram and cpu if the system checks out on those 2 items just buy/replace the other stuff that fails.

A friend of mine sent this listing to me, and I thought it was too good to be true, but I was in need of a virtualization server, and the price was incredible. The product arrived on time, and was packaged incredibly well with padding throughout the box. I got it unpacked, hooked up a monitor, plugged into power on the wall, it turned on without issues and after about 5 minutes I was sitting at the Windows server login. All hard drives are genuine 4tb HP SAS drives (which is great as it means ILO doesn't freak out and run the fans at 100%) in raid 0. I changed the drives to run as a raid 10 8tb drive, and installed proxmox without issues, and I've now got multiple Vms created and running. Overall an amazing deal for an amazing product.
